**Primary Purpose**

The Academic Assistant plays an essential academic role in program sustainability and student success. The Academic Assistant is expected to perform duties of the position within established policies and procedures and according to an established calendar of events, under mínimal supervision, but will receive instructions from the Academic Support and Scheduling Manager. The Academic Assistant is expected to be part of an effective team concerned with all aspects of our programs.

**Working Conditions**

This Academic Assistant will be expected to work on-campus **Tuesday
- Saturday, 12:30 pm-9:30 pm**

**Specific Responsibilities**
- Provide guidance and advice to students and faculty in an efficient manner.
- Assist in managing the Learning Management System.
- Assist the Scheduling Manager with on-site room planning and scheduling postings.
- Communicate ongoing updates during the night shift to team members.
- Support students and faculty regarding technical issues in the classroom
- Assist with various administrative duties as needed including but not limited to, printing, filing, organizing online files, and so on.
- Maintains instructor and teaching support data current in various systems.
- Respond to general inquiries regarding the educational programs and forward questions or concerns as necessary.
- Perform other duties as required.

**Position Requirements**
- College Diploma or equivalent combination of education and experience
- 1- 2 years’ administrative experience in a post-secondary educational setting

**Skills and Competencies**:

- High level of ethics, diplomacy, and confidentiality
- Strong oral and written communication skills
- Proficient in Canvas or similar Student Learning Platforms
- High attention to detail, organization, and accuracy
- Positive collaboration with students, faculty, and staff
- Good problem-solving skills
- Ability to work independently and within a team environment
